Vine Linux バグトラッキングシステム - Vine Linux
課題の詳細を表示
0000468Vine Linux1 バグ公開2007-01-26 01:182007-07-09 21:35
anonymous 
packager 
不明 
完了不明 
4.0 
 
x86
rhythmbox-0.9.7-0vl1, libsoup-2.2.99-0vl1
0000468: rhythmboxでDAAPサーバ上の楽曲を再生できない
rhythmboxでDAAPサーバにあるMP3などの楽曲が再生できません。
クリーンインストール + apt-get update;atp-get upgrade 後 aptで
rhythmbox-0.9.7-0vl1 gstreamer-plugins-ugly-0.10.1-0vl2を入れてあり、
libsoup-2.2.99-0vl1 が入っています。
DAAPサーバ上の楽曲リストから1つ選択して演奏ボタンを押すと、
「演奏を開始できませんでした
 再生時の不明なエラー」
とメッセージが出ます。
ローカルにあるファイルは再生できています。
DAAPサーバは、Debian sarge上のmt-daapd-0.2.4です。
サーバ上のsyslogには、リクエスト以外の注目すべきlogは見当たりません。

Vine4.0, rhythmbox-0.9.6-0vl4 + libsoup-2.2.96-0vl2(?) の入ったPCでは
再生できていたのですが、先日のupdateで rhythmbox-0.9.7-0vl1,
libsoup-2.2.99-0vl1 になったところ、こちらも再生できなくなりました。

rhythmbox-0.9.6-0vl4 を入れなおしても同じく再生できなかったので、
libsoup-2.2.96-0vl1 をgnutls-1.4.1環境でrebuild(libsoup-2.2.96-0vl2相当?)
して入れなおしたところ、rhythmbox-0.9.6-0vl4, rhythmbox-0.9.7-0vl1 で共
に再生できるようになりました。

今回 libsoup-2.2.99-0vl1 での Security fixで何らかの影響が出たかと思える
のですが、当方ではこれ以上の究明もできず、これが原因とは言い切れないとこ
ろではあります。

# ちなみにiTunes7(for Windows)の共有がrhythmboxで参照できないようですが、
# これはまた別の話だと思われます。
設定されていません。
課題の履歴
2007-01-26 01:18anonymous新規課題
2007-02-02 09:29anonymousコメント追加: 0002366
2007-02-04 11:37inagakiコメント追加: 0002367
2007-02-04 14:59anonymousコメント追加: 0002368
2007-02-21 23:39kazutaka担当者 => packager
2007-02-21 23:39kazutaka状態新規 => 完了
2007-02-21 23:39kazutaka解決状況不明 => 保留
2007-02-21 23:39kazutakaコメント追加: 0002369
2007-03-22 12:56anonymousコメント追加: 0002370
2007-07-09 21:35kazutaka解決状況保留 => 不明
2007-07-09 21:35kazutakaコメント追加: 0002371

コメント
(0002366)
anonymous   
2007-02-02 09:29   
元投稿者です。
特に大きな進展ではないのですが。

libsoup-2.2.98.tar.bz2を持ってきてrebuildした結果も
再生OKでしたので、やはり libsoup-2.2.99 での修正が
影響しているようです。
これがlibsoup側で対処すべきことなのか、rhythmbox側、
またはmt-daapd側でのことなのかはわかりません。

http://cvs.gnome.org/viewcvs/libsoup/?only_with_tag=MAIN [^]
のcvs上で何か変化が無いかと思ったのですが、2.2.98あたり
までしか取れないように思えます。
(実際cvsで取り込んでも2006-12-5止まりでした。)

各種ディストリビューションでも2.2.99へのupdateが既に
配布されている現状で同様のトラブルを全く聞かないので、
当方環境上のみの話なのかもしれません…。
何方か再現テストをしていただけると嬉しいのですが。
(0002367)
inagaki   
2007-02-04 11:37   
参考になる情報かどうかわかりませんが、rhythmbox の開発版(SVN)の ChangeLog 中に

2007-01-27 Jonathan Matthew <jonathan@kaolin.wh9.net>

        * plugins/daap/rb-daap-src.c: (rb_daap_src_open):
        Fix call to soup_headers_parse_response to work with libsoup 2.2.99.

とあったので、次のバージョンでは libsoup 2.2.99 できちんと動いてくれるのかもしれません。

SVN 経由で開発版ソースの取得方法は以下に書いてあります。

  http://live.gnome.org/Rhythmbox/FAQ [^]

> 元投稿者です。
> 特に大きな進展ではないのですが。
>
> libsoup-2.2.98.tar.bz2を持ってきてrebuildした結果も
> 再生OKでしたので、やはり libsoup-2.2.99 での修正が
> 影響しているようです。
> これがlibsoup側で対処すべきことなのか、rhythmbox側、
> またはmt-daapd側でのことなのかはわかりません。
>
> http://cvs.gnome.org/viewcvs/libsoup/?only_with_tag=MAIN [^]
> のcvs上で何か変化が無いかと思ったのですが、2.2.98あたり
> までしか取れないように思えます。
> (実際cvsで取り込んでも2006-12-5止まりでした。)
>
> 各種ディストリビューションでも2.2.99へのupdateが既に
> 配布されている現状で同様のトラブルを全く聞かないので、
> 当方環境上のみの話なのかもしれません…。
> 何方か再現テストをしていただけると嬉しいのですが。
(0002368)
anonymous   
2007-02-04 14:59   
元投稿者です。

ありがとうございます。
すっかりcvsでしか見ていませんでした。

>2007-01-27 Jonathan Matthew <jonathan@kaolin.wh9.net>
>
> * plugins/daap/rb-daap-src.c: (rb_daap_src_open):
> Fix call to soup_headers_parse_response to work with libsoup 2.2.99.
これでしょうね。
svnより 2007-02-04 時点のものを持ってきてrebuildしたところ、
無事daapサーバ上のファイルを再生できました。
(件の再生確認のみが目的でしたので、specも通すだけの
 一部変更のみ、動作確認もこの件以外しておりませんが)

と云う事で、Vine Plusでの対応はupstreamでのrhythmbox 次期
リリース待ちというところでしょうか。

# ちなみに、この現象はVine4.0環境のmt-daapd(Vine Plus Package)
# でも再現していました。(前回報告ではDebian上のmt-daapd)
(0002369)
kazutaka   
2007-02-21 23:39   
> svnより 2007-02-04 時点のものを持ってきてrebuildしたところ、
> 無事daapサーバ上のファイルを再生できました。
> (件の再生確認のみが目的でしたので、specも通すだけの
>  一部変更のみ、動作確認もこの件以外しておりませんが)
>
> と云う事で、Vine Plusでの対応はupstreamでのrhythmbox 次期
> リリース待ちというところでしょうか。

とのことですので、状態を保留に変更しておきます。

# 一応担当はパッケージ作成者ということで。

ハラダ
(0002370)
anonymous   
2007-03-22 12:56   
元投稿者です。

Vine4.1環境に rhythmbox-0.9.8-0vl1, libsoup-2.2.100-0vl1 を入れ
確認したところ、DAAPサーバ上のファイルが再生されるようになりました。
対応ありがとうございました。
(0002371)
kazutaka   
2007-07-09 21:35   
> 元投稿者です。
>
> Vine4.1環境に rhythmbox-0.9.8-0vl1, libsoup-2.2.100-0vl1 を入れ
> 確認したところ、DAAPサーバ上のファイルが再生されるようになりました。

確認ありがとうございます。

完了にします。

ハラダ